Fabless chip

IC's Troubleshooting & Solutions

Why Your ADSP-21489KSWZ-4B May Be Showing Incorrect Data

Why Your A DSP -21489KSWZ-4B May Be Showing Incorrect Data

Why Your ADSP-21489KSWZ-4B May Be Showing Incorrect Data: A Detailed Troubleshooting Guide

If you're encountering issues with the ADSP-21489KSWZ-4B, where it's displaying incorrect data, it’s important to follow a systematic approach to identify and resolve the root cause. This troubleshooting guide will help you diagnose and fix the problem step by step, ensuring that your device functions correctly again.

Possible Causes of Incorrect Data

Power Supply Issues: Insufficient or unstable power supply can cause improper behavior of the ADSP-21489KSWZ-4B, resulting in incorrect data output. Voltage fluctuations or noise in the power lines could affect the processor's ability to handle data properly. Clock Signal Problems: If the clock source for the ADSP-21489KSWZ-4B is not stable, it can lead to Timing issues, causing the processor to misinterpret or incorrectly process data. Faulty Connections: Loose or damaged connections between the processor and peripheral components ( Memory , sensors, etc.) may lead to corrupted or incorrect data. Check if the pins are properly seated, and ensure that all connections are secure. Incorrect Configuration or Firmware: Incorrect settings in the software or firmware configuration can cause improper data processing. Misconfigured registers or incorrect handling of data buffers can lead to errors. Overheating: Overheating of the device can result in unreliable performance, including the output of incorrect data. Ensure that the system is properly ventilated and that the temperature is within the recommended operating range.

Step-by-Step Troubleshooting Process

Step 1: Verify Power Supply Action: Use a multimeter to check the power supply voltage and verify that it is within the required range for the ADSP-21489KSWZ-4B. Ensure that both the VDD and VSS pins are receiving the correct voltages (typically 1.8V or 3.3V, depending on your setup). If you notice any fluctuation or instability, consider adding capacitor s to stabilize the voltage or replacing the power supply unit. Step 2: Check Clock Source and Timing Action: Use an oscilloscope to verify the clock signal input to the ADSP-21489KSWZ-4B. Ensure that the clock signal is stable and operating at the correct frequency. If the clock signal is unstable, replace or troubleshoot the clock source or its associated circuitry. Step 3: Inspect All Connections Action: Physically inspect all wiring and connectors between the ADSP-21489KSWZ-4B and other components. Check for loose connections, especially on the data lines and power pins. Look for damaged wires, connectors, or PCB traces, and fix or replace as needed. Consider using a continuity tester to check the integrity of the connections. Step 4: Review Software and Firmware Configuration Action: Review the software configuration that interface s with the ADSP-21489KSWZ-4B. Ensure that the registers are configured correctly, especially those related to data buffers and peripheral interfaces. Double-check that the correct interrupt handling and DMA (Direct Memory Access ) settings are used. Update the firmware or check for any bugs in the existing code. Step 5: Monitor System Temperature Action: Use a temperature sensor to monitor the ADSP-21489KSWZ-4B's temperature during operation. If the temperature exceeds the recommended range (usually 85°C max), the processor may throttle or misbehave. Improve cooling by adding heatsinks, using fans, or optimizing airflow in the enclosure. Ensure the system is not subjected to high ambient temperatures. Step 6: Check Peripheral Devices Action: If the incorrect data is coming from a peripheral device (like a sensor or external memory), check the data path to and from that device. Inspect the peripheral’s power supply and connections. Verify the configuration of the peripheral device to ensure it's working correctly.

Additional Tips and Solutions

Software Debugging: Utilize debugging tools to step through your code and check for errors in the logic, especially in data handling or timing-sensitive operations. Reboot or Reset: If you have exhausted the above checks, try resetting the processor to clear any transient faults that might have occurred. Consult Documentation: Always refer to the ADSP-21489KSWZ-4B datasheet and reference manual for proper configuration guidelines and troubleshooting tips specific to the device.

Conclusion

Incorrect data from the ADSP-21489KSWZ-4B can result from a variety of causes, including power issues, clock signal instability, faulty connections, and software misconfigurations. By systematically following these troubleshooting steps, you can identify the root cause of the problem and apply an appropriate solution. Whether the issue is related to hardware or software, careful inspection and testing should help you restore proper functionality.

Add comment:

◎Welcome to take comment to discuss this post.

«    June , 2025    »
Mon Tue Wed Thu Fri Sat Sun
1
2345678
9101112131415
16171819202122
23242526272829
30
Categories
Search
Recent Comments
    Recent Posts
    Archives
    Tags

    Copyright Fablesschip.com Rights Reserved.